First, let’s understand how ultrasonic cleaners work. An ultrasonic cleaner consists of a tank filled with a cleaning solution. The tank is equipped with transducers that generate high – frequency sound waves. These sound waves create tiny bubbles in the cleaning solution through a process called cavitation. When these bubbles collapse near the surface of the automotive part, they create a powerful scrubbing action that can remove dirt, grease, oil, and other contaminants from the part’s surface.
One of the main advantages of using an ultrasonic cleaner for automotive parts is its ability to reach areas that are difficult to access with traditional cleaning methods. Automotive parts often have complex shapes, with small crevices, holes, and internal passages. Traditional cleaning methods such as brushing or spraying may not be able to effectively clean these hard – to – reach areas. However, the ultrasonic waves can penetrate into these areas, ensuring a thorough and deep clean.
For example, consider a fuel injector. Fuel injectors have very small nozzles and internal passages that can become clogged with carbon deposits and other contaminants over time. Using an ultrasonic cleaner can effectively remove these deposits, restoring the injector’s performance. The same goes for carburetors, which have intricate passages and jets that need to be kept clean for proper engine operation.
Another benefit of ultrasonic cleaning is that it is a gentle yet effective cleaning method. Unlike abrasive cleaning methods that can damage the surface of the automotive parts, ultrasonic cleaning uses the power of cavitation to clean the parts without causing any physical damage. This is especially important for delicate parts such as electronic components in modern cars. For instance, sensors and control modules can be safely cleaned in an ultrasonic cleaner, ensuring their proper functioning.
In addition to cleaning, ultrasonic cleaners can also help in the inspection process. By thoroughly cleaning the parts, it becomes easier to detect any signs of wear, damage, or corrosion. This can be crucial for preventive maintenance and ensuring the safety and reliability of the vehicle.
Now, let’s talk about the types of automotive parts that can be cleaned using an ultrasonic cleaner. Almost all types of automotive parts can benefit from ultrasonic cleaning. Some of the most commonly cleaned parts include:
- Engine components: Pistons, cylinder heads, valves, and camshafts can all be cleaned to remove carbon deposits, oil, and dirt. This helps in improving engine performance and reducing wear.
- Transmission parts: Gears, clutches, and torque converters can be cleaned to remove debris and ensure smooth operation.
- Brake components: Brake calipers, rotors, and pads can be cleaned to remove brake dust and improve braking performance.
- Suspension parts: Control arms, ball joints, and tie – rod ends can be cleaned to remove dirt and rust, prolonging their lifespan.
- Exterior parts: Wheels, hubcaps, and grilles can be cleaned to restore their appearance.
When using an ultrasonic cleaner for automotive parts, it’s important to choose the right cleaning solution. Different types of contaminants require different cleaning solutions. For example, for removing grease and oil, a degreasing solution is recommended. For removing rust and scale, a rust – removing solution may be more appropriate. It’s also important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ions regarding the concentration and temperature of the cleaning solution.
The size of the ultrasonic cleaner is also an important consideration. If you are cleaning large automotive parts, you will need a larger tank. On the other hand, for smaller parts such as spark plugs or fuel injectors, a smaller ultrasonic cleaner may be sufficient.
